Opportunity Description:

CAGIS chapter members, aged 7-16, go on monthly adventures to explore STEM with fun, hands-on activities led by experts in a variety of STEM fields. These monthly events often occur at the workplaces of our STEM experts, giving girls, nonbinary and gender nonconforming youth a behind-the-scenes view and allowing them to experience the lab and field environment for themselves. Each month, chapter members receive an email at least 2 weeks in advance, providing the topic, date, time, and location of the next event.  Parents then RSVP to the events they plan to attend.  Most chapter events are 1.5 to 2 hours long and occur on weekends.  Some chapters have occasional weeknight events if a particular location is not open on weekends. Regular volunteer opportunities with local clubs (chapters)* include: • helping to brainstorm, organize, and plan monthly events for members • helping with activities and supervision at monthly events • doing STEM outreach and activities at special events • hosting a CAGIS event in your area of expertise
